The University of Public Service is a leader in education, innovation, and policy creation. It was established to develop a new generation of professionals committed to advancing public interests and governance. It is in the center of a thriving city that values active public dialogue and citizen involvement. This university offers a broad curriculum that includes public administration, international relations, and defense studies. Its academic programs provide students with the knowledge and practical experience to tackle challenges in a rapidly globalized world.  The university emphasizes leadership, ethics, and critical thinking.

The University of Public Service (UPS) provides extensive social and behavioral science undergraduate and graduate programs to give students the views, information, and abilities to comprehend and deal with challenging societal issues. Undergraduate students study foundational courses covering the essential concepts of economics, political science, anthropology, psychology, and sociology, among other fields. Students acquire a comprehensive grasp of human behavior, societal dynamics, and the interactions between people and their surroundings using a multidisciplinary approach. Students can specialize in different areas within Social & Behavioral Sciences to align their education with their interests and goals.

UPS’s postgraduate programs expand on this solid basis by allowing students to pursue additional coursework and research that goes further into specific fields of study. Through seminars, research projects, and internships, postgraduate students enhance their research methodology, analytical skills, and critical thinking abilities. This equips them to address intricate social issues and significantly contribute to the field’s body of knowledge. UPS emphasizes practical experience and professional development in addition to rigorous academic preparation. Students can build professional networks that will benefit them throughout their careers and gain real-world experience through various resources available to them, such as fieldwork opportunities, internships, and partnerships with governmental agencies, nonprofits, and research institutions.
